Comparative Costs: VoIP vs. Traditional Phone Services
When evaluating the pricing of communication solutions, Voice over Internet Protocol systems generally outperform relative to traditional phone systems. With traditional phone lines, companies face not only high setup costs but also ongoing monthly fees that can escalate quickly as features are included or calls are made. In contrast, VoIP services generally offer more affordable plans with flexible pricing structures. This allows organizations to companies can select a plan that fits their specific needs while avoiding being tied to extended contracts or incurring hidden charges.
Installation and maintenance costs also matter greatly in the overall cost analysis. Establishing a traditional phone system often requires extensive wiring and the hiring of technicians, which can be pricey and time-consuming. Voice over Internet Protocol, on the other hand, utilizes existing internet connectivity, enabling quick installations free from the need for complicated hardware. Additionally, cloud-based telephony come with built-in updates and support, removing the need for costly upgrades and reducing the burden on IT resources.
Finally, international call charges often represent a significant cost for businesses using conventional telephony. Voice over Internet Protocol companies typically offer all-inclusive calling packages that significantly lower these charges. Many VoIP services offer international calling at lower rates or even at no additional cost, making them an attractive choice for companies with a worldwide reach. This affordability encourages better communication practices, ultimately enhancing efficiency and collaboration within organizations.
Extended Advantages of Cloud Phone Solutions
Virtual phone systems offer substantial long-term advantages that can significantly enhance organizational efficiency. One of the main advantages is scalability. As a business grows, its communication needs change. Virtual phone solutions allow for smooth adjustments to the quantity of telephone lines or features without the necessity for major hardware changes. This adaptability ensures that businesses can adjust quickly to changing needs without incurring excessive costs.
Another significant benefit is the decrease in maintenance and operational costs. With traditional phone solutions, recurring maintenance and upgrades can increase over time. However, cloud phone solutions are managed by third-party providers who handle maintenance, improvements, and technical support. This managed approach frees up resources that can be focused on core operational activities, ultimately leading to increased productivity and cost reductions.
Lastly, cloud phone systems provide enhanced features that can revolutionize communication approaches. Sophisticated functionalities like incoming call redirecting, voicemail to email, and video conferencing are often offered at no extra cost. These features not only improve internal communications but also enhance client engagement, leading to better support and loyalty. In the long run, adopting a cloud phone solution can produce a more integrated and responsive organization.
